The LSU board of supervisors approved LSU Health Care Services Division’s plan to lease University Medical Center to Lafayette General Health in April. The financially struggling LSU health system was also approved to lease another of its hospitals and recently revealed plans to sell four other hospitals to private operators.
When University Medical Center changes its name June 24, it will also get a new CEO — recently appointed Jared Stark.
